Miami Beach, FL --- Congresswoman Ileana Ros-Lehtinen, a senior member of the Florida Congressional Delegation, is pleased with the announcement by the Department of Health and Human Services of a grant for $142,015 for health care upgrades at the Miami Beach Community Health Center on South Beach.
Ros-Lehtinen is a strong advocate for quality, affordable and accessible health care for all individuals so she is grateful that the Department of Health & Human Services has granted these funds to the Health Center.
The Miami Beach Community Health Center has been serving the citizens of the city of Miami Beach for over 25 years. With the help from these grants, the Miami Beach Health Center will be able to continue providing quality, primary care and outpatient services to uninsured and underinsured residents. The Health Center’s primary goal is to guarantee accessibility to high quality, affordable health care, regardless of variables such as: age, income level, gender, ethnicity or religion.
Ros-Lehtinen said, “I am so pleased with the grant awarded to the Miami Beach Community Health Center because they really do make a difference in people’s lives. I will continue to be an advocate in Washington for the Center because as I’ve said before these Federal funds will help improve an already fantastic operation.”
